📖 About InOrbit

InOrbit is an AI-powered robot orchestration platform for manufacturing and industrial environments. It connects and manages autonomous robots, IoT devices, and enterprise systems like WMS and ERP to streamline workflows, reduce downtime, and scale operations.

Comparison

How it compares

Compared to using individual OEM-provided software for each robot type, InOrbit provides a vendor-agnostic 'single pane of glass'. Choose OEM software if your fleet is homogenous and you don't need to orchestrate tasks between different robot types or integrate deeply with an ERP. Opt for InOrbit when you have a diverse, multi-vendor fleet and need to manage complex, cross-system workflows to maximize overall facility throughput. InOrbit is for orchestrating the entire system, not just managing individual robots.

In-Depth Overview
InOrbit positions itself as the 'Central Nervous System' for smart manufacturing and logistics operations. Its Space Intelligence platform is designed to solve the chaos of managing heterogeneous robot fleets. For a manufacturing facility, this means moving beyond siloed, brand-specific software to a unified command center. The platform's power lies in its three core pillars. 'Unified Command' connects and orchestrates not just robots, but also enterprise systems like your WMS, ERP, or WES, alongside human workers. This provides complete process visibility. 'Intelligent Orchestration' then maps, manages, and analyzes all these assets—from autonomous mobile robots to fixed IoT sensors—to synchronize operations. Finally, 'Actionable Insights' uses real-time monitoring and AI-powered vision to deliver alerts that identify potential issues before they cause costly downtime. This allows you to proactively manage your facility, optimize resource use, and scale your automation strategy with data-driven confidence.

⚡ Editorial Verdict

InOrbit provides a powerful, vendor-agnostic solution to a complex problem: making different robots and systems work together seamlessly. Its 'central nervous system' approach is ideal for large-scale operations. The main trade-off is its enterprise focus, meaning pricing is opaque and it's likely overkill for smaller facilities with homogenous fleets.

Questions & Answers

Frequently asked questions

What is InOrbit?

+
InOrbit is an AI-powered, cloud-based robot operations (RobOps) platform. It helps companies in manufacturing and logistics orchestrate fleets of autonomous robots, connecting them with other systems like WMS and ERP for streamlined operations.

How does InOrbit integrate with existing systems?

+
The platform is designed to connect with a wide range of enterprise systems, including Warehouse Management Systems (WMS),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P), and Warehouse Execution Systems (WES), providing a unified view of operations.

What kind of robots can InOrbit manage?

+
InOrbit is vendor-agnostic, meaning it can manage and orchestrate diverse, multi-vendor fleets of autonomous robots, as well as IoT devices and other non-robotic equipment within a facility.

Is InOrbit suitable for small manufacturing plants?

+
InOrbit is primarily designed for enterprise-level operations with complex, multi-vendor robot fleets. While it could technically be used in smaller plants, its benefits are most pronounced at scale, and it may be overly complex for simpler needs.

Can InOrbit help reduce operational costs in my factory?

+
Yes, by providing AI-driven insights to predict and prevent downtime, optimizing robot workflows for maximum efficiency, and offering data for better resource allocation, InOrbit is designed to reduce waste and boost your return on investment in automation.
